The Happy Bottom Riding Club (AKA Rancho Oro Verde Fly-Inn Dude Ranch) was a dude ranch, restaurant, and hotel operated by Pancho Barnes near Edwards AFB. The club was a favored hangout for test pilots and the Hollywood elite during the 1940s, boasting over 9,000 members worldwide. When the USAF intended to buy the club via eminent domain, a long series of lawsuits ensued. Barnes eventually won the lawsuits, but after the club was destroyed by fire in the 1950s, her plans to re-open in a nearby location never came to fruition.
